For an online retailer, having tight control on inventory is absolutely crucial to running a good business. Out of stock merchandise means lost business. Having your inventory managed automatically means you’ll never be surprised that you’re “all of a sudden” out of stock of a particular item.

However, a good inventory program will do more for you than just keep track of stock. Today’s inventory tracking software has the capability of analyzing sales data so you can watch for any ordering patterns. This comes in handy if you are testing marketing or advertising campaigns. You’ll be able to easily compare sales from before the campaign to after the campaign. Having such detailed sales data will also give you insight as to what products are fast-sellers and which ones are just collecting dust and need to be discontinued.

Being able to see your sales in an easily manageable format makes it easy to see the “cause and effect” factor for things like sales, coupon codes, and advertisements. If put to good use, an inventory management system can both save money (in inventory control) and make money (by seeing what advertising works)!

Inventory management software programs are simple to understand and operate; some programs even allow you to add pictures and descriptions of each item to make them easy to find and recognize. You’ll always know when inventory gets low because the program alerts you when your stock gets below a certain level.

Having an inventory control system in place saves you time, worries and money – and every online retailer should have one. And why not – they’re inexpensive, easy to install and there are so many programs to choose from, you’re bound to find the right one for your company. Most of the software programs offer a free trial (usually 10-30 days) so you can test it out and see if it’s right for your company. And, if it’s not then you can get a full refund.

Typically, the more expensive the program, the more features you get in return. The programs listed above are all for small to medium-sized businesses. For large warehouses, the pricing can easily get up to $25,000 for an inventory control program – so, in comparison, a few hundred dollars for a good program is a steal! The money you pay for a good inventory control program can easily be earned back (and then some) within just a few months. That is, as long as you’re willing to set the program up and use its tools!
